Choosing the right channel management software can significantly impact your hotel’s revenue, operational efficiency, and guest experience. EaseMyTrip by EaseMyTrip.com and freetobook’s Channel Manager aim to streamline your distribution channels, but their core strengths vary substantially. EaseMyTrip’s limited review presence and near-zero ratings contrast sharply with freetobook’s robust, recent feedback from more than 140 users. So, which product truly fits your hotel’s needs?
EaseMyTrip.com appears to be a lesser-known platform with no recent reviews, no ratings, and zero user feedback—making it difficult to assess its suitability for your hotel. By comparison, freetobook has accumulated 145 reviews in the past six months alone, with a high NPS score of 9.91/10 and a 99% likelihood to recommend among users, indicating widespread satisfaction.
Both products aim to connect your property to online travel agencies (OTAs) and improve distribution. EaseMyTrip’s lack of review data leaves its reliability, usability, and support unverified, whereas freetobook’s recent, detailed feedback highlights its ease of use and solid support. Given these gaps, your team should consider the verifiable experience that freetobook offers. Are you comfortable making decisions based on unreviewed software, or do you prefer proven, recent customer feedback?
If your hotel primarily targets small accommodations seeking straightforward channel management, freetobook is the clear choice. It’s trusted by a broad range of property types, especially B&Bs, hostels, and small hotels, and has a strong presence in multiple regions, including North America, Europe, and Asia Pacific.

EaseMyTrip.com’s usability is unverified due to zero reviews or ratings, making it impossible to gauge its interface or onboarding quality. In contrast, freetobook boasts a near-perfect user rating of 4.88/5, with onboarding rated 4.86/5, and reviews praising its intuitive interface and straightforward controls.
Many users highlight the platform’s ease of managing bookings, real-time updates, and the control it provides over distribution channels. Some reviewers mention a desire for a more modern UI, but overall, its usability remains highly regarded.
Edge: freetobook.
freetobook offers 12 unique features that EaseMyTrip.com does not, including derived rates, inventory management, channel self-mapping, bulk updates, PMS connectivity, and analytics dashboards. These capabilities allow small hotels to manage their channels more efficiently, optimize rates, and analyze performance.
EaseMyTrip, on the other hand, has no publicly documented features, making it impossible to compare functionality directly. Given the robust feature set of freetobook and the absence of data for EaseMyTrip, the edge goes to freetobook for features.
Edge: freetobook.
freetobook’s customer support is rated 4.92/5, with reviewers describing their experience as professional, friendly, and highly responsive. Many mention how support staff help resolve issues quickly, enabling smoother operations.
EaseMyTrip.com’s support is unverified due to lack of reviews and ratings, which makes it impossible to assess support quality. Based on verifiable data, freetobook’s support is significantly superior.
Edge: freetobook.
freetobook connects with five verified partners, including RoomPriceGenie, Stripe, and Pitchup.com, providing a range of integrations from payment processing to major OTAs. EaseMyTrip’s single verified partner, Yanolja Cloud Solution, limits its integration capabilities.
The broader integration ecosystem of freetobook enhances its flexibility for small hotels seeking to connect with multiple channels and services.
Edge: freetobook.
With no recent reviews or ratings, EaseMyTrip.com’s user satisfaction cannot be determined. freetobook’s recent reviews showcase high satisfaction, with a 4.88/5 UI rating and a 9.91/10 NPS score, reflecting strong, current user approval across diverse hotel types.
Given the recency and volume of positive feedback, freetobook clearly garners higher hotel ratings.
Edge: freetobook.
EaseMyTrip.com does not publicly disclose its pricing, leaving potential buyers in uncertainty. Conversely, freetobook charges a fixed monthly fee of $100, with no additional implementation or hidden costs, offering transparent pricing.
This clarity can help your team budget more effectively, favoring freetobook’s straightforward pricing model.

The HT Score is a composite ranking that considers 4 criteria groups and over a dozen variables to help hoteliers objectively compare hotel technology products. EaseMyTrip.com has an HT Score of 0 and freetobook has 83. Here is how the score is calculated.
| Criteria Group | Weight | What It Measures |
|---|---|---|
| Customer Ratings & Reviews |
|
How highly do users recommend this product? Ratings Score, Review Volume, Share of Voice, Review Depth, Review Recency, Success Stories ▾ The most heavily weighted factor. Analyzes average satisfaction ratings (likelihood to recommend, ease of use, support, ROI), total review count relative to category peers, review recency (at least 20 reviews in the trailing 6 months), and share of voice across unique hotel clients to detect selection bias. |
| Partner Ecosystem |
|
How highly do tech partners recommend this company? Partner Recommendations, Integration Quantity, Integration Quality ▾ Evaluates partner recommendations as expert votes of confidence, the number of verified integrations, and ecosystem quality — the average HT Scores of integration partners. Products with higher-quality integration ecosystems are more likely to deliver a connected tech stack. |
| Customer Centricity |
|
How customer-centric is this organization? Certified Support, Review Consistency, Profile Completeness ▾ Assesses whether the company has earned HTR Customer Support Certification, maintains consistent review collection over time (an indicator of feedback-driven culture), and keeps product profiles complete with capabilities, screenshots, pricing, and features. |
| Reach, Staying Power & Resources |
|
How extensive is this company's reach and resourcing? Geographic Reach, Staying Power, Company Resources, Trending Score ▾ Measures global presence (countries and regions served), years in business as a stability proxy, team headcount as a resource proxy, and a trending score based on trailing-twelve-month buyer inquiries, reviews, partner recommendations, and press activity. |
Customer ratings and reviews are by far the most important factor in the HT Score algorithm. HTR does not accept payment for higher rankings. All reviews are verified — only hotel industry practitioners with confirmed affiliations can submit ratings. View full HT Score methodology →
